The United States Department of Agricultures (USDA)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), called food assistance in Florida and formerly known as the Food Stamp Program, provides food benefits, access to a …Step 4 — Net Income: Subtract the shelter deduction ($672) from Countable Income A ($754) for a result of $82. Step 5 — Family’s Expected Contribution Toward Food: 30 percent of the household’s net income ($82) is about $25. As you can see, there has not been a significant increase in SNAP Maximum Allotment benefits from fiscal year 2023 to 2024. Beer, wine, liquor, cigarettes, or tobacco. Vitamins, medicines, and supplements. If an item has a Supplement Facts label, it is considered a supplement and is not eligible for SNAP purchase. Live animals (except shellfish, fish removed from water, and animals slaughtered prior to pick-up from the store). Foods that are hot at the point of sale.2525 NW 62nd Street. Miami, FL - 33147. In this article, we will show you how to apply for Disaster Food Stamps Florida and the step-by-step process …Sep 4, 2013 · In fiscal year 2023, the poverty line amount for a family of three is $1,920. Therefore, 130 percent of that level is $2,495 for a three-person household. A family of three must, therefore, have a gross yearly income of about $29,940 a year or below to qualify for food stamps. Prior to 1977, people on public assistance had to pay for discounted food stamps, but that all changed when Carter signed the Food and Agriculture Act of 1977. The legislation made food stamps an entitlement, not a reduced-price purchase, and also expanded the program to new recipients.Food, Cash, and Medical Assistance and eligibility information.
